A sluice (from the Dutch "sluis") is a water channel controlled at its head by a gate. A mill race, leet, flume, penstock or lade is a sluice channelling water toward a water mill. The terms sluice, sluice gate, knife gate, and slide gate are used interchangeably in the water and wastewater control industry.

Graded underground pumped-storage hydropower in coal mine, construction and using methods

The present disclosure provides a graded underground pumped-storage hydropower system in a coal mine, and construction and methods of use. The system comprises a surface reservoir, wherein multi-stage stepped underground reservoirs are arranged below the surface reservoir, and there is no communication between the multi-stage stepped underground reservoirs. One side of the underground reservoir on each layer is provided with a hydraulic turbine room, and an upward water conveyance passageway and a downward water conveyance passageway are arranged between the hydraulic turbine room and each underground reservoir. Additional water conveyance passageways are arranged between the hydraulic turbine rooms among the layers. During use, the present disclosure can achieve multi-grade power generation and energy storage capabilities by controlling sluice gates, adjusting water flow directions as required.

Water gate pier protection structure

The utility model relates to a sluice pier protection structure, which belongs to the technical field of water conservancy facilities and comprises a middle sluice pier and side sluice piers, both sides of the middle sluice pier are provided with sluice gate grooves, one side of each side sluice pier close to the middle sluice pier is also provided with a sluice gate groove, the middle sluice pier is arranged between the side sluice piers, and the upstream side of the middle sluice pier is fixedly provided with an arc-shaped long plate. The arc-shaped long plate is a vertical long plate with an arc-shaped opening formed in the front side, the semi-arc plate is fixedly installed on the front side of the side gate pier, the semi-arc plate is a vertical long plate with a semi-arc opening formed in the front side, and the semi-arc openings in the two sides are oppositely arranged. By arranging the arc-shaped long plate, when upstream water flow scours downwards, the upstream water flow rushes into the arc-shaped long plate to be buffered, then water in the arc-shaped long plate flushes back again and is opposite to the water flow rushed down again to generate impact, the effect of reducing the impact force of the water flow is achieved, and therefore the scouring force of the water flow to the gate pier is reduced, and concrete on the surface of the gate pier is prevented from falling off; and subsequent dangers are avoided in advance.

Slope section differential energy dissipation structure

A slope section differential energy dissipation structure belongs to the technical field of hydraulic engineering structures and is characterized in that a bottom plate and at least one group of stilling piers are sequentially arranged on a slope section at the upstream of a stilling pool of a release structure from bottom to top. The stilling piers are arranged in a plum blossom shape, and the whole stilling piers are in a barb body shape perpendicular to the water flow direction. The baffle piers enable water flow to turn and collide with each other behind the piers, so that turbulent fluctuation of the water flow is increased, the water flow is divided into a plurality of small water strands, flow velocity distribution is adjusted, the water flow is discharged group by group, friction with the water flow is increased, roughness of a slope section is increased, energy is dissipated along a flow space, energy dissipation efficiency is improved, and downstream scouring of hydraulic structures such as gate dams and the like can be improved. The scouring damage of discharged water flow to the stilling pool, the apron and the riverbed is relieved, the efficient energy dissipation effect is achieved, and the requirements of engineering safety and the like are met.
